Lagos is the most populous city in Nigeria, with a population of over 20 million people. It is a commercial and financial center, with a thriving economy and a high demand for goods and services. With its diverse population and numerous economic opportunities, Lagos is a great place to start a business.

POS Business:
A point of sale (POS) business involves providing electronic payment services to customers. With the growing popularity of cashless transactions, POS businesses are in high demand in Lagos.




Phone Charging Business:
With the high usage of smartphones in Lagos, there is a constant demand for phone charging services. Starting a phone charging business can be a profitable venture.



Event Planning Business:
Lagos is a hub of social and corporate events. Starting an event planning business can be a lucrative venture, especially if you have experience in event management.




Car Rental Business:
With the heavy traffic in Lagos, many people prefer to rent cars rather than own them. Starting a car rental business can be a profitable venture, especially if you have a fleet of reliable vehicles.

E-commerce Business:
With the rise of e-commerce, starting an online store in Lagos can be a profitable venture. You can sell a variety of products, including electronics, clothing, and household items.
Restaurant Business:
Lagos has a diverse population, and there is a high demand for different types of cuisine. Starting a restaurant can be a profitable venture, especially if you offer unique dishes.


Cleaning Services:
Lagos is a busy city, and many people do not have the time to clean their homes or offices. Starting a cleaning service can be a profitable venture, especially if you offer high-quality services.
Fashion Design Business:
Lagos is known for its fashion industry, and starting a fashion design business can be a profitable venture. You can design and sell your own clothing line or offer bespoke tailoring services.
Bakery Business:
Lagos has a high demand for baked goods, including bread, cakes, and pastries. Starting a bakery can be a profitable venture, especially if you offer high-quality products.


Gym Business:
With the growing interest in health and fitness, starting a gym business can be a profitable venture. You can offer a variety of fitness classes, including yoga, Zumba, and weight training.
Food Delivery Business:
With the busy lifestyle in Lagos, many people prefer to order food for delivery. Starting a food delivery business can be a profitable venture, especially if you offer a variety of cuisine.


Photography Business:
Lagos is a hub of events and social gatherings, and there is a high demand for professional photographers. Starting a photography business can be a profitable venture, especially if you offer high-quality services.
Hair Salon Business:
Lagos has a high demand for hair salon services, including haircuts, weaves, and braids. Starting a hair salon can be a profitable venture, especially if you offer unique services.
Digital Marketing Business:
With the growing popularity of social media, starting a digital marketing business can be a profitable venture. You can offer a variety of services, including social media management, SEO, and email marketing.
Logistics Business:
With the high demand for delivery services in Lagos, starting a logistics business can be a profitable venture. You can offer delivery services for a variety of products, including food, groceries, and packages.
